The story of Anna Louise Brandon began in 1879 in Placerville, CA. In 1900, Anna Louise Brandon resided in White Oak, El Dorado, California, USA. In 1920, Anna Louise Brandon resided in Sacramento Assembly District 15, Sacramento, Calif. Anna Louise Brandon married William Stephen Bass, and had children including Clara Marguerite Bass, Wilma Madeline Bass. Anna Louise Brandon passed away in 1976 in Rescue, El Dorado County, California, United States of America.
